The Tropical Ridge Neighborhood Association will present a custom stained glass medallion created and donated by McMow Art Glass to Lake Worth’s District 14 Palm Beach County Sheriff’s Office at our regular meeting, Monday, December 7th, 2009.

The meeting will be held at the First Church of the Nazarene on the corner of North D Street and 2nd Ave. North at 7 pm. Phil and Shanon Materio, owners of McMow Art Glass, created the medallion to honor the partnership between the Sheriff’s Office and the neighborhood association. Sheriff deputies are always on hand to join association members on crime walks regularly held throughout the 90 square blocks of Tropical Ridge. At every meeting of the association, deputies report crime statistics and offer advice to residents on keeping their homes and families safe. Even in their off duty hours, deputies have joined residents in neighborhood clean-ups and events.

In recognition of the great effort the Sheriff’s Office, District 14 has made to assist the Tropical Ridge Neighborhood Association in their continuing effort to improve the lives and security of our homes and families, Association president, Vince Rogers invites you to join with us as we honor Lake Worth’s Finest, the men and women of the PBSO, District 14.

Mother Earth Coffee and Gifts located near the corner of Federal Hwy. and 2nd Ave N has always been a great place to see local artists and musicians perform.  The owner, Patti has created a warm and welcoming atmosphere where an eclectic mix of events, including a weekly movie night, that can’t be duplicated by any other Lake Worth venue.

In order to continue offering entertainment Patti needs to get an entertainment license, and a group of her friends have banded together to help raise the $350.00 needed.  Let’s help Patti keep a good thing going and support one of Lake Worth’s truly unique busnesses.  Stop by and contribite what you can, or Click here to donate to mother earth with credit cards or paypal.

While I was at the Turkey donation this morning I had a chance to ask Mayor Varela if he intended to have an annual State of the City addresses in the future.  Since I have been living in Lake Worth the Mayor has not had them.  I feel that they are a good forum to address both progress made and the challenges that face our city.  They give the citizens a chance to hear where the City Commission’s priorities are focused.

To his credit Mayor Varela responded that he intended to hold an annual State of the City meeting and added that he wanted it to be more than the type of meeting held at the Chamber of Commerce with a “canned audience” and asked for suggestions of where it might be held.

 

This is a step in the right direction.

Today in the parking lot of the Cyberbusiness Center several hundred turkeys were handed out to families in need.  On hand were Quetel “Que” Osterval, who has coordinated this drive for 4 years, Mayor Rene Varela, Commissioner Scott Maxwell, Retha Lowe, the Palm Beach Sheriff’s Office and many volunteers.
